Dragon Age Jaws of Hakkon Delayed

Some will have to wait until May to experience the Jaws of Hakkon.

Anyone who has been looking forward to the Jaws of Hakkon DLC for Dragon Age: Inquisition and does not own the game on PC or Xbox One will have to wait until May to download the extra content. Bioware officially confirmed the delay on their Twitter. This delay will be disappointing to PlayStation 4, PlayStation 3, and Xbox 360 owners. There is currently no set date in May for the Dragon Age: Inquistion Jaws of Hakkon DLC pack. Hopefully it will be in early May and not later in May.
